Every December through April, thousands of Humpback whales migrate to the warm waters of Hawaii. Dolphins are likely to be seen, too. Morning-trip vessel Makai is is a fast and nimble open powerboat, with plenty of sea-spray likely on trips outside the bay or choose the afternoon trip on board the Sprit of Aloha catamaran for a slower more relaxed experience.

- Morning trip on Makai powerboat: Bring clothes that you dont mind getting wet. There is limited storage beneath each saddle-style seat for dry storage
- Afternoon trip on catamaran Spirit of Aloha: There are restrooms and shaded, covered and dry areas and also optional areas where you can enjoy sea spray and more wind. There is covered space to place belongings that will stay dry
- Boarding is a beach-loading process with transfer from a tender-boat and barefoot entry that takes a few steps into the seawater from the beach
- Soda, juice and water available for purchase onboard
- Times are subject to change, and trips are subject to cancellation, for weather, operational and maintenance reasons or with seasons
